How much do part time writer j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 30,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time writer in Cleveland, OH is $23.52,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.93 and $27.02 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a part time writer do?

A part time writer creates written content such as articles, blogs, stories, or marketing materials, typically working fewer hours than a full-time writer. They may work for companies, publications, or as freelancers, often juggling multiple projects. Part time writers are responsible for researching topics, drafting and editing their work, and meeting deadlines, all while maintaining flexibility in their schedules.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time writer?

To thrive as a Part Time Writer, you need strong writing, editing, and research skills, often supported by a degree in English, journalism, or related fields. Familiarity with word processing software, content management systems, and sometimes SEO tools is typically required. Creativity, time management, and adaptability are crucial soft skills for meeting deadlines and adjusting to diverse projects. These abilities ensure high-quality, engaging content that meets client or publication standards despite limited working hours.

How do part time writers typically manage communication and collaboration with editors or other team members?

Part-time writers often work remotely or on flexible schedules, so clear and consistent communication is essential. Most teams use email, project management tools, or messaging platforms to assign tasks, review drafts, and provide feedback. Writers are usually expected to check in regularly, meet deadlines, and respond promptly to editorial queries. Collaborative projects may involve virtual meetings or shared documents to ensure everyone stays aligned and maintains content quality.

What is the difference between Part Time Writer vs Freelance Writer?

AspectPart Time WriterFreelance Writer
CredentialsTypically no formal credentials required, but writing experience helpsSame as Part Time Writer; no formal credentials usually needed
Work EnvironmentOften works remotely or on-site for a single employerWorks remotely for multiple clients
Employer & Industry UsageEmployed by a company or organization part-timeHired on a project basis by various clients
Work ScheduleSet hours, limited to part-time hoursFlexible, project-based schedule

In summary, a Part Time Writer typically works for a single employer with set hours, while a Freelance Writer manages multiple clients with flexible schedules. Both roles require strong writing skills but differ mainly in employment structure and work environment.

POSITION:  Intervention Specialist (Part-Time) Scholarship IEP Writer
TERM:  2026 - 2027 School Year (30-Day Assignment)
Position Summary:
Summit Educational Service Center is seeking a licensed Intervention Specialist to provide specialized support to two partner school districts by developing scholarship Individualized Education Programs (IEPs) for eligible students. This is a  part-time position for a total of 30 workdays during the 2026 - 2027 school year.







The Intervention Specialist will collaborate with district personnel and families to ensure scholarship IEPs are developed in compliance with state and federal special education requirements and reflect each student's individual needs.  
Essential Responsibilities:
 



  • Review existing evaluation reports, educational records, and other relevant documentation to determine present levels of academic achievement and functional performance.
  • Write compliant, individualized IEPs that include measurable annual goals, specially designed instruction, accommodations, modifications, and related services as appropriate.
  • Collaborate with district administrators, intervention specialists, related service providers, and parents throughout the IEP development process.
  • Participate in IEP meetings.
  • Ensure all documentation complies with Ohio Department of Education and Workforce requirements, IDEA, Section 504 (when applicable), and district procedures.
  • Maintain accurate and timely documentation and complete assigned work within established timelines.
  • Communicate professionally with district staff, families, and Summit ESC personnel.  
     

Qualifications:
 

  • Valid Ohio Intervention Specialist License.
  • Knowledge of IDEA, Ohio Operating Standards for the Education of Children with Disabilities, and scholarship IEP requirements.
  • Experience developing compliant IEPs for students with disabilities.
  • Strong written communication, organizational, and time-management skills.
  • Ability to work independently while collaborating effectively with multiple school districts.
  • Experience with electronic special education management systems is preferred.

Terms of Employment:
 

  • Temporary, part-time position for 30 total workdays during the 2026 - 2027 school year.
  • Assigned to support two partner school districts.
  • Work schedule will be determined in collaboration with district administrators and Summit ESC.
  • Compensation will be based on the approved Summit ESC temporary rate or as determined by contract.

Reports to: Director of Student Services or Designee

Physical Demands: The employee must be able to perform the essential functions of the position with or without reasonable accommodation, including prolonged periods of sitting, computer use, and participation in meetings.

Evaluations: Performance will be evaluated by the Director of Student Services or designee in accordance with Summit ESC policies and procedures.
